Crews tackle fire at Somerset recycling landfill site

FIRE crews dealt with a blaze at a Somerset landfill recycling plant last night (October 15). Firefighters from Taunton, Bridgwater and Burnham on Sea were sent to the facility, at Pawlett, near Bridgwater, at just after 9.45pm. “On arrival crews confirmed that this fire consisted of 20m x 20m of waste well alight,” said a Devon and Somerset Fire and Rescue Service spokesperson. The fire was dealt with using 2 x Foam jets, 2 x Gas detection monitors and a Thermal Image Camera. “The cause of the fire was accidental and the incident was handed over to on site staff,” the spokesperson added.
